Abstract

An expandable implant system is disclosed in which the system comprises an implant with: (1) top and bottom plates, (2) ramp surfaces formed on inner surfaces of the plates, and (3) an expansion member situated between the plates. An actuator also forms part of the system, the actuator being removable from between the top and bottom plates after implantation of the implant. The expansion member has a set of angled surfaces for mating with the ramp surfaces of the plates and, upon movement of the expansion member along a longitudinal axis of the implant, the top and bottom plates expand from a first dimension to a second greater dimension. The top and bottom plates are also securable at varying angles to one another depending on the amount of movement of the expansion member along the ramp surfaces.

1 . An expandable implant system comprising:
 an implant with top and bottom plates each having a bone-contacting surface and an opposing inner surface, the inner surface of each of the top and bottom plates including a ramp surface;   an actuator situated between the inner surfaces of the top and bottom plates, the actuator being removable from between the top and bottom plates after implantation of the implant; and   an expansion member removably engageable with the actuator and located between the inner surfaces of the top and bottom plates, the expansion member having angled surfaces mating with the ramp surfaces of the top and bottom plates so that, upon actuation of the actuator, the expansion member moves along a longitudinal axis of the implant to expand the top and bottom plates from a first dimension to a second greater dimension, wherein the top and bottom plates are arranged at varying angles to one another depending on the amount of movement of the expansion member along the ramp surfaces, the angle between the top and bottom plates accommodating the natural lordosis between adjacent vertebral bodies,   and wherein the expansion member is tethered to at least one of the top and bottom plates by a deformable member extending from the at least one of the top and bottom plates.
